Transaction 51395ed2d2abaf6b077c26e1d615805360e990f1be6f2669dd9f02a0aa35126d

1 Input
2 Outputs
  • 51395ed2d2abaf6b077c26e1d615805360e990f1be6f2669dd9f02a0aa35126d:0
  • value  582669
    address  1KncL28ZzR7iUs4YqBzKpywy9YKH4P5jww
  • 51395ed2d2abaf6b077c26e1d615805360e990f1be6f2669dd9f02a0aa35126d:1
  • value  931839
    address  3MTuEvCvS9jkQnvv3tBSAfyZ5Toojb9dcZ